14. Motion, trembling, shivering may affect the measurement reading.
15. The device would not apply to the patients with poor peripheral circulation, noticeably low
blood pressure, or low body temperature (there will be low blood flow to the measurement
position).
16. The device would not apply to the patients who use an artificial heart and lung (there will be no
pulse)
17. Consult your physician before using the device for any of the following conditions: common
arrhythmias such as atrial or ventricular premature beats or atrial fibrillation, arterial sclerosis,
poor perfusion, diabetes, pre-eclampsia, renal diseases.
18. The patient is an intended operator.
19. Swallowing batteries and/or battery fluid can be extremely dangerous. Keep the batteries and
the unit out of the reach of children and disabled persons.
20. If you are allergic to plastic/rubber, please don’t use this device.
21. Attention that changes or modification not expressly approved by the party responsible for
compliance could void the user’s authority to operate the equipment.
This Monitor is designed for adults and should never be used on infants, young children,
pregnant or pre-eclamptic patients. Consult your physician before use on children.
This product might not meet its performance specifications if stored or used outside the
specified temperature and humidity ranges.
Please do not share the cuff with any infectious person to avoid cross-infection.
BATTERY HANDLING AND USAGE
The battery charge will be displayed on the LED screen after each measurement. And when the
monitor is connected to the “iHealth MyVitals” APP, the battery charge will be displayed in the
APP. If the power is less than 25%, please charge the battery.
